Resources and Performance Cabinet Panel - Tuesday, 25 November 2025 10.00 am
The Resources and Performance Cabinet Panel met to discuss the Q2 budget monitor, the future of residual land at The Valley School, and the Hertfordshire County Council performance. The panel approved capital reprogramming of £28.4 million and a £847,000 virement for adult care services. They also agreed to recommend that Cabinet declare land at The Valley School as surplus to requirements and available for disposal.

Resources and Performance Cabinet Panel - Thursday, 2 October 2025 10.00 am
The Resources and Performance Cabinet Panel met to discuss the county's financial performance, approve a new corporate plan, and agree to lease arrangements for waste transfer stations. The panel recommended that the cabinet approve the capital reprogramming of £21.2 million, endorse the new corporate plan, and agree to enter into lease or licence agreements for waste transfer stations.
